Warning Signs You Need Concrete Slab Water Extraction
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the road. Don't ignore these signs, act fast to reduce damage.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show moisture trapped under your concrete slab. This can lead to mold growth, which can compromise your home's structure and your health. Don't wait for the smell to spread, call us today.
Cracks in the Foundation or Walls
Cracks in your foundation or walls can be a sign of water damage. If left unchecked, this can lead to costly repairs and compromise the integrity of your home's structure.
Water Stains on Ceiling or Walls
Visible water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a more severe issue. Call us today to assess and extract water before it's too late.
Elevated Humidity Levels
High humidity levels can lead to mold growth, wood rot, and other costly problems. Monitor your indoor humidity levels closely and call us if you suspect an issue.

Concrete Slab Water Extraction Cost In Burnsville, NC
The cost of concrete slab water extraction services in Burnsville, NC, depends on several factors, including the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here's a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 - $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of service.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 - $2,000 | Type of cleaning products used, size of affected area, and level of sanitizing required. |
| Inspection and Assessment | $200 - $1,000 | Type of inspection required, complexity of damage, and number of technicians needed. |
| Equipment Rental and Use | $500 - $2,000 | Duration of service, type of equipment used, and number of technicians needed. |

How Do I Prevent Concrete Slab Water Damage in the Future?
To prevent future water damage, ensure regular inspections and maintenance of your plumbing system, fix leaks quickly, and consider installing a sump pump or backup system.
